The specific heat capacity (also called specific heat), represented by the symbol \text c c or \text C C, is how much … NettetAt the simplest level, heat pumps use electricity to move heat from one place to another. In cooling mode, a heat pump moves the heat inside your home to the outside, leaving your home cooler. This is no different than how your refrigerator or air conditioner works. These appliances pump heat out of an insulated space, leaving it cooler inside. Nettet2. mar. 2016 · The Gaussian moving heat source was adopted to simulate the heat generated by the tool-workpiece interaction and was applied with the help of a … jemena cash backNettet20. feb. 2024 · Heat is moved horizontally on the Earth through mechanisms such as air and water currents. Air and water are heated near the surface, which causes circulation of air and water and the transport of heat away from the surface. This is known as convective heat transfer.
